What is Water Extraction Service, and Why Does it Matter?
Water extraction service is a critical step in the water damage restoration process. It involves removing standing water from your home, which can help prevent further damage and reduce the risk of mold growth. Water Extraction Service Cost In The 37188 Area
The cost of water extraction service in the 37188 area varies based on the severity of the issue,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Estimates range from $500 to $2,500 or more.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Emergency Water Extraction | $500 – $2,000 | Severity of the issue, size of the affected area |
| Structural Drying Process |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of the affected area, complexity of the drying process |
| Moisture Detection and Monitoring | $200 – $1,000 | Size of the affected area, complexity of the monitoring process |

How do I know if I need water extraction service?
Signs of water damage include warping floors, water stains on walls, and a musty smell. If you notice any of these signs, it’s time to call a pro.
What is the difference between water extraction service and water damage restoration?
Water extraction service refers to the process of removing standing water from your home. Water damage restoration is a broader process that includes water extraction, drying, and repair.
How do I prevent water damage in the future?
Preventing water damage involves regular maintenance, such as checking for leaks and ensuring proper drainage. You can also install a sump pump or backup system to prevent flooding.
